<h3>What is a Metaphor?</h3>

This refers to the figurative expression that is used to show the direct comparison to dissimilar entities in a sentence, <em>without</em> the use of like or as

Which was used by early man to make arrowheads, is a naturally occurring glass
Rom4ik [11]

Obsidian was valued in the Stone Age cultures because, it could be fractured to produce sharp blades or arrowheads. Like glass, obsidian breaks with a characteristic conchoidal fracture. It was also polished to create early mirrors.
